Mother, Rebel, Misfit, Sleuth

By Lisa Nicholas

Mysteries and crime stories, Gentle mysteries, Women sleuths, Suspense and thrillers

Synthetic audio, Automated braille

Summary

In a world of lies, who will fight for the truth? Second in the Mila Kiss series from the author of Sister, Liar, Suspect, Sleuth. Mila Kiss has faced countless battles, but nothing could have prepared her for the fight… ahead. When Jo, a desperate mother, pleads for her help, Mila uncovers a shocking conspiracy targeting vulnerable women. Framed for crimes they didn&’t commit, these mothers lose everything—their freedom, their futures, and most heartbreakingly, their children. Teaming up with her aristocratic boyfriend, Lord Fabien Knutsworth, Mila follows a trail of deceit leading to the doorsteps of some very dangerous people. As the investigation deepens, Mila unearths a sinister operation where wealth and influence trump principles . . . With time running out and danger closing in, Mila must rely on every ounce of her determination and cunning to unravel the scheme before another family is torn apart.In this gripping second installment of the Mila Kiss series, justice hangs by a thread, and one wrong move could cost everything.

About us

The Centre for Equitable Library Access, CELA, is an accessible library service, providing books and other materials to Canadians with print disabilities.
